About

Brenda Rolon is a bankruptcy and debt attorney with more than 36 years of legal experience, practicing at Valdespino Law Office in San Antonio, TX. She earned a J.D. from New York University School of Law Doctor of Jurisprudence/Juris Doctor ( in 1983. She has been admitted to the Texas Bar since 1990. Her practice encompasses bankruptcy and debt, debt collection, probate, and real estate, allowing her to serve clients across a range of legal needs. In addition to English, she is proficient in Spanish. She maintains a clean professional disciplinary record.
